Automating tasks and streamlining data entry processes are essential for efficient operations in today's fast-paced business environment. One powerful tool that can greatly assist in this regard is Excel, which not only stores and organizes data but also allows for seamless integration with various other applications. This article will guide you through the process of populating a form using Excel data, enabling you to save time and minimize errors in your daily operations.
Understanding the Process
Populating a form with data from Excel involves a few key steps. First, you need to ensure that your Excel data is properly formatted and organized. This includes structuring your data in a way that aligns with the form's fields and ensuring that there are no errors or inconsistencies in the data. Once your Excel data is ready, you can use various methods to transfer it into the form, such as copy-pasting, using VBA (Visual Basic for Applications) macros, or integrating Excel with the form-building software.
Step-by-Step Guide
Step 1: Prepare Your Excel Data
Before you begin, ensure that your Excel spreadsheet is well-organized. Here are some tips to optimize your data:
- Use consistent formatting for all data entries.
- Ensure that each column represents a specific data field that corresponds to the form's fields.
- Remove any unnecessary rows or columns that are not required for the form.
- Check for errors or duplicate entries and correct them.
Step 2: Identify the Form Fields
Familiarize yourself with the form you will be populating. Take note of the following:
- The number and names of the form fields.
- The data type required for each field (e.g., text, date, number).
- Any specific formatting or validation rules for each field.
Step 3: Choose Your Population Method
There are several ways to transfer data from Excel to a form. Here are some common methods:
Method 1: Copy-Pasting
- Open your Excel spreadsheet and select the range of cells you want to copy.
- Press Ctrl + C or right-click and select Copy to copy the data.
- Open the form and navigate to the field where you want to paste the data.
- Click on the field and press Ctrl + V or right-click and select Paste to paste the data.
- Repeat this process for all the fields in the form.
Method 2: Using VBA Macros
If you are comfortable with programming, you can create a VBA macro to automate the data population process. Here's a simple example:
Sub PopulateForm()
' Copy data from Excel
Range("A1:C10").Copy
' Paste data into the form
ActiveDocument.FormFields(1).Result = ActiveDocument.FormFields(1).Result & " " & ActiveDocument.FormFields(2).Result
End Sub
In this example, the macro copies data from a specific range in Excel and then pastes it into the first two form fields. You can customize the macro to suit your specific needs.
Method 3: Integrating Excel with Form-Building Software
Some form-building software, such as Microsoft InfoPath or Adobe Acrobat, allows you to directly import Excel data into your forms. Follow the software's documentation and instructions to set up the integration.
Step 4: Validate and Review
After populating the form, it is crucial to validate and review the data. Check for any errors, missing fields, or incorrect data entries. Make sure that the data aligns with the form's requirements and formatting rules.
Advanced Techniques
Using Formulas and Functions in Excel
Excel's formulas and functions can be leveraged to manipulate and format your data before populating the form. For example, you can use the CONCATENATE function to combine data from multiple cells into a single field in the form. This can be especially useful when dealing with complex data structures.
Automating the Process with VBA
If you have a large number of forms to populate or if the process needs to be repeated frequently, you can create more advanced VBA macros to automate the entire process. This can save significant time and effort, especially for businesses with high data entry demands.
Best Practices and Tips
- Always keep a backup of your original Excel data in case any issues arise during the population process.
- Regularly review and update your Excel data to ensure accuracy and consistency.
- Consider using data validation tools in Excel to prevent errors and ensure data integrity.
- Test the population process on a small sample form before applying it to all your forms.
Conclusion
Populating forms with Excel data can greatly enhance your data entry processes, saving time and reducing errors. By following the steps outlined in this guide and utilizing the various methods available, you can streamline your operations and focus on more strategic tasks. Remember to always keep your data organized and up-to-date for optimal results.
FAQ
Can I use this method for online forms or web applications?
+Yes, you can use the copy-paste method or VBA macros to populate online forms. However, keep in mind that some web applications may have specific requirements or limitations. It’s always a good idea to test and ensure compatibility before implementing the process on a large scale.
Are there any security concerns when using Excel data in forms?
+It’s important to ensure that your Excel data is secure and protected. Consider using password protection for sensitive data and implementing access controls to prevent unauthorized access. Additionally, regularly update your antivirus software and practice good cybersecurity habits.
Can I automate the population process for multiple forms at once?
+Yes, with advanced VBA macros, you can automate the process for multiple forms simultaneously. This can be especially beneficial for businesses with high volumes of data entry tasks. However, it requires a good understanding of VBA programming and careful planning to ensure accuracy.
What if my Excel data contains formulas or calculations?
+When copying data from Excel, formulas and calculations will not be transferred. If you need to include the results of formulas in your form, you can use VBA macros to extract and populate the calculated values.